Dill Sea Salt

Bright, aromatic dill meets our hand-harvested, solar-dried Cape Ann Sea Salt in this fresh, herbaceous blend. Clean and distinctly coastal, it adds an effortless layer of flavor to everything from simply prepared seafood to seasonal vegetables.

Suggested Uses: Beautiful on salmon, white fish, shrimp, roasted or boiled potatoes, cucumbers, eggs, tomatoes, and grilled vegetables. Add to creamy dressings, dips, potato salad, or sprinkle over avocado toast for a fresh savory finish.

Dill Sea Salt Salmon with Lemon-Dill Crème Fraîche

A simple, elegant salmon dish where our Dill Sea Salt does the heavy lifting—bringing bright, herbaceous flavor and just the right touch of the sea.

Serves 4

Ingredients

For the Salmon

  • 4 salmon fillets, about 6 oz each
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1–1½ teaspoons Cape Ann Sea Salt Co. Dill Sea Salt
  • 1 lemon, cut into wedges

For the Lemon-Dill Crème Fraîche

  • ½ cup crème fraîche
  • 1 teaspoon fresh lemon juice
  • ½ teaspoon lemon zest
  • 1 teaspoon finely chopped fresh dill
  • Pinch of Cape Ann Dill Sea Salt

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 425°F. Pat the salmon dry and place on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
  2. Brush the salmon lightly with olive oil and season evenly with Dill Sea Salt.
  3. Roast for 10–12 minutes, depending on thickness, until the salmon is just cooked through and flakes easily.
  4. Meanwhile, combine the crème fraîche, lemon juice, zest, fresh dill, and a small pinch of Dill Sea Salt.
  5. Spoon a little lemon-dill crème fraîche alongside each salmon fillet and serve with fresh lemon wedges.

Serving Suggestion: Pair with roasted baby potatoes, asparagus, or a crisp cucumber salad. Finish the salmon with one final, light sprinkle of Dill Sea Salt just before serving.
